Most Pointless USB Gadgets

USB Port

On the run up to Christmas everyone is on the look out for cheap stocking fillers, we run through some of the most pointless USB gadgets for your loved ones PC or Apple Mac.

usb lava lampsUSB Lava lamps

USB lava lamps - Not really retro, not really cool, and quite naff, probably not the best thing to have near your PC when it decides to break too.

usb duck vacuum cleanerUSB duck vacuum cleaner

A vacuum cleaner to tidy up the bits of grot from your keyboard - with the duck's beak being the vacuum. Others have called it cute, we call it tat.

usb christmas treeUSB christmas tree

The geek christmas tree cycles through 6 different colours and plugs straight into a USB port so will work on the PC, mac or even a PS2

usb slippersUSB Slippers

Surely most people who wear slippers don't even know what USB is for a start, surely these are the most pointless so far though, to make things worse the cable doesn't look particularly long :)


usb ioniserUSB Ioniser

Being sold on eBay for £20 an Ioniser apparently promotes 'better breathing' by removing negative Ions from the atmopshere relieving stress and anxiety. Full blurb example on this eBay auction.


usb powered thermal wrist protectorUSB Powered Thermal Wrist Protector

So this device apparently helps prevent RSI (repetitive strain injury) - the more obvious choice is to stop oogling over as much porn on the PC. The device does come with an 80" extension cable which gives you that extra bit of slack!
